Celebrations in Honor of Saint Lucy
On the thirteenth day of December, devout individuals assemble to celebrate the life and legacy of Saint Lucy. Customs passed down through generations embellish this joyful occasion.
Communities often participate in candlelight processions, symbolizing Saint Lucy's role as the bringer of light. Generous meals conclude the day, filled with classic delicacies that symbolize the abundance associated with Saint Lucy's feast.
